Job Summary

Job Summary

Under direction of the Principal, teach and instruct elementary, middle, or high school students who require remedial and specialized assistance in academic, social, and behavioral skill areas; plan, develop, organize, and assist in the operation of a comprehensive individualized educational program for students experiencing multiple learning handicaps; assist instructional personnel responsible for students with learning disorders in making an appropriate adjustment to an educational program requiring an increased level of independence; perform other related functions as required. The Special Education Teacher provides: 1) support for the instructional program for students with special needs, 2) pertinent information and consultant services to staff members and parents, 3) on-going student assessment and evaluation, 4) on-going planning wwith regular classroom teachers and also promotes and supports the school Student Study Team/TAT. Requirements / Qualifications

Qualification for employment includes completion of online training in the following areas: *New Employee Training *Preventing Workplace Violence *Bloodborne Pathogens *Sexual Harassment *Child Abuse/Mandated Reporter Upon offer of employment, candidates will receive information and directions regarding this training. Applicants must possess a valid California Teaching credential authorizing service as a Special Education Teacher: Education Specialist Instruction Credential authorizing Moderate/Severe or a Specialist Instruction Credential authorizing Severly Handicapped, and including the Autism authorization Interns will be considered.
